Alright then, here we have Teslena, who has the following skills:

Demonologist - Summon/becoming a demon from another reality just screams abusing physics horribly.
Werediggle Curse - Similar to the above, particularly with the whole conservation of mass being ignored...
Ley Walker - Following arcane lines of energy that according to physics don't exist.
Psionics - Because mind powers just shouldn't/don't work that way.
Artful Dodge - stepping in and out of reality just to dodge attacks, if there's a better way to break physics for something simple, I've yet to come up with what it could be.
Blood Magic - syphoning engery from an enemy's blood? how is that even supposed to work?
Fleshsmithing - Might as well make biology and physics cry at the same time. Seemed like the thing to do at the time.

I tried to stay away from a more traditional/Varsuvius mage build with this go, so hurry for demons and transforming. Should make for an interesting run.

Without further ado, here's the build for Cody the Physics-defying wizard. (I decided right away that I wanted to opt for a pure wizard build to make physics cry all the more, though I'm certainly going to curse my squishiness eventually):

Mathemagic
Warlockery
(These two are the main skills, chosen because they violate the rules of physics most directly in that one lets me ignore limits of space (mathemagic's teleportation), while the other eventually lets me stop time.

Viking Wizardry
Astrology
(for more traditional physics-defying action, bending the powers of the cosmos and the elements to my will)

Ley Walker
Blood Magic
(because I'll need a TON of mana to support my continous maltreatment of the laws of physics).

Tourist (because I just can't play without trap sight/affinity, especially not with a squishy mage. Also defies physics a bit, especially with the power to eat anything regardless of size or mass, and the final teleportation skill.)

The plan is to play him like a gish early on, and hopefully transition into a more traditional mage-build once the enemies start hitting really hard. Fingers crossed
